Pork Cutlets Stuffed with Black Beans and Rice might be just the side dish you are searching for. One serving contains 274 calories, 23g of protein, and 11g of fat. This gluten free recipe serves 6. A mixture of knudsen cream, green onions, rice, and a handful of other ingredients are all it takes to make this recipe so flavorful. From preparation to the plate, this recipe takes around 35 minutes.
